My husband and my son thank you also! Here is how I made the creamed sausage and dumplings: Saute 1/2 cup diced onion and 1/2 cup chopped celery in 2 T of butter till onions are soft. Cut a rope of country style sausage in 1/2 inch slices and fry that with the onions and celery till sausage is almost done. Add 3 cups diced potatoes, 1 cup sliced carrots, and enough chicken broth to cover sausage and vegetables.. Add salt and pepper to taste. Cover and simmer till vegetables are done. Add 3/4 to 1 c. cream or half and half to broth, depending on how creamy you like your gravy. Mix 1/4 c flour with a little water to make a runny paste. Stir in to broth and cook until gravy is thickened. Place biscuits (either rolled or dropped by spoonful) onto top of gravy. Cover tightly and simmer for about 20 minutes without lifting lid, till biscuits are done.
